Developer tools companies in Edinburgh build software that helps engineering teams write, test, deploy and monitor code across the city’s technology ecosystem.
Engineering leadership, platform teams and IT departments are the usual buying centres here, rather than general operations or marketing teams. Procurement tends to start with a technical problem: reducing release friction, improving test coverage, managing infrastructure, tightening security workflows, or giving distributed product teams clearer collaboration paths. The sales motion is usually B2B and specialist, with technical evaluation carrying more weight than brand awareness. Engagements are likely to sit in departmental software budgets, moving from trials or limited deployments into subscription contracts when the tool fits an existing development stack.

Edinburgh has 446 actively trading developer-tools companies in this list, giving the city a visible but still specialist cluster within UK software. Reported headcount totals 274, which points to a market with many small suppliers rather than a large employment base concentrated in a few mature vendors. The absence of companies above £5M in reported turnover also matters for interpretation: this is not yet a revenue-scale cohort, even where individual products may be technically mature. For researchers, it is better read as a pipeline of specialist engineering-software businesses than as a settled enterprise-software market.
Formal sector-specific licensing is usually not the main constraint for developer-tools suppliers. Market structure is shaped more by customer assurance than by a single supervisory regime: buyers often expect evidence on data handling, access control, uptime practices, security testing and contractual liability before allowing a tool into production workflows. Edinburgh-based firms selling into software companies or IT departments may face relatively short technical evaluations, while those serving regulated customers can encounter longer procurement cycles and audit requirements. The regulatory burden therefore tends to arrive indirectly through the buyer’s own obligations, rather than through a dedicated developer-tools rulebook.
The cohort appears weighted toward early-commercial and specialist suppliers, so progress is likely to be uneven. Tools that remove friction from existing engineering workflows tend to have clearer routes into budgets than platforms asking teams to change how they build software altogether. Scarcity at the higher-turnover end suggests that many firms may remain consultancy-adjacent, founder-led or product-led without building large sales organisations. Consolidation could come from larger software vendors buying narrow workflow tools, but local outcomes are more likely to depend on repeatable technical adoption than on broad market appetite.

How Edinburgh developer tools companies work and how to sell to them
What they do
Developer-tools firms in Edinburgh usually earn revenue from subscription software, usage-based infrastructure charges, licence fees for private deployments, or a mix of product and specialist services. Pricing often maps to seats, repositories, environments, build activity or security scope, because value is tied to engineering volume rather than general company size. Some begin with free trials, open-source editions or small team plans, then expand when a platform team standardises the tool across more projects. Services revenue can still matter, especially where the product needs integration, migration support, custom workflow design or evidence for enterprise assurance reviews.
Who they sell to
Most sell to software companies, digital product teams, IT departments and technology functions inside regulated organisations. The first evaluator is typically a senior engineer, platform lead, security lead, CTO or VP Engineering; finance and procurement usually arrive once usage becomes departmental or contractual risk needs review. Smaller customers may buy through self-serve trials and card payment, while mid-market and enterprise buyers tend to require a technical proof-of-concept, security questionnaire and annual contract. Partner-led sales are less common than direct technical selling, although consultancies and managed service providers can influence adoption where the tool sits inside a broader delivery programme.
What they buy
Most developer-tools firms tend to spend on cloud hosting, compute, storage, testing environments, observability, security scanning, access management and incident response. Their commercial stack usually includes CRM, subscription billing, product analytics, customer support, documentation tooling and finance software, with more emphasis on usage metrics than in many service businesses. Recruitment suppliers, contract engineers, technical writers, legal advisers and accounting firms can also be relevant, particularly as founder-led teams move from project work into repeatable product sales. Marketing spend often favours technical content, developer education, community activity and events aimed at practitioners rather than broad brand advertising.
Why and how to sell to them
Developer-tools buyers tend to evaluate suppliers when engineering adoption starts to outgrow informal processes: new platform hires, a move into regulated customers, a funding event, rising cloud costs, or the first larger annual contracts can all expose gaps. Common pressures include proving security posture, shortening onboarding, reducing support load, controlling infrastructure spend and turning technical usage into paid expansion. Outbound usually works better when it speaks to adoption risk and engineering workflow fit, not generic productivity. Evidence such as audit readiness, integration effort, time-to-value, usage governance or clearer revenue operations is likely to land better than claims about broad operational improvement.
How this list is built
Data sources
This list is built from UK Companies House filings, XBRL accounts data, and semantic analysis of each company's public website. Revenue and headcount figures come from the most recent filed accounts; where the company has not filed, values are estimated using a model trained on filed history and peer benchmarks and are labelled as estimates.
Classification
Rather than relying solely on SIC codes, Firmbase classifies each company semantically: the company's website is crawled, an AI model reads what the company actually sells, and the company is placed into the relevant industry and subsectors. SIC codes are used as one signal but not the only one. This means a company that registered under a generic SIC code but pivoted into (for example) fintech is correctly identified as fintech, not as its original SIC category.
Freshness
The underlying company data is refreshed from Companies House continuously; filings appear in the list within days of submission. The curated list ordering is regenerated when the underlying data moves meaningfully (company count changes by more than 5%, a new company enters the top-ranked segment, or the filed-revenue numbers for the top firms change).
